摆脱弃用警告:env 已弃用,将从 Rails 5.0 中删除。
Getting rid of DEPRECATION WARNING: env is deprecated and will be removed from Rails 5.0.
在迁移到 Rails 5.0.0.beta1 时,我发现了很多弃用警告:
DEPRECATION WARNING: env is deprecated and will be removed from Rails 5.0. (called from XXX at YYY)
我试图摆脱它并尝试找到替代方案,但在 actionpack 更新日志中什么也没找到。
有什么想法吗?
好的,看来 env
方法在 ActionPack 中已被 this commit 弃用。
所以从现在开始我们应该在我们的控制器和助手中使用 request.env
而不是 env
。
在迁移到 Rails 5.0.0.beta1 时,我发现了很多弃用警告:
DEPRECATION WARNING: env is deprecated and will be removed from Rails 5.0. (called from XXX at YYY)
我试图摆脱它并尝试找到替代方案,但在 actionpack 更新日志中什么也没找到。
有什么想法吗?
好的,看来 env
方法在 ActionPack 中已被 this commit 弃用。
所以从现在开始我们应该在我们的控制器和助手中使用 request.env
而不是 env
。